Have you ever seen the Innocent Smoothies in your supermarket wearing little woollen hats and wondered why?
I did until the lovely people from Innocent asked me to help promote their Big Knit Campaign which helps to make the winter warmer for older people. This campaign has taken place every November for the last 8 years and for every bottle of Innocent Smoothie sold 25p goes to Age UK (to date this has raised more than £850,000), and provides older people with grants and information on how to stay warm during the winter. So all in all a great cause to raise money for, wouldn’t you agree?
This year Innocent want us to get creative and use these little wooly hats to use in photographs to make it look like the subject being photographed is wearing one.
Called the Hat Tag Game – all you need to do is hold the hat above a person or an object or maybe an animal and make it amusing and photograph it.
